The perimeter of a rectangular parking lot is 320 m.

If the length of the parking lot is 97 m, what is its width?​

Answer:

63 metres

Explanation:

A rectangle has 4 sides

2 of these sides are the lengths

The other 2 sides are the width

If the length of one side is 97 metres, the other side length must also be 97 metres

The two lengths then add together (97 + 97) to become 194 metres

Now we can use this information to calculate the width

320 (the total perimeter) subtract 194 (The total length) = 126 metres

This means that 126 metres is the total width

Because there are two sides which add up to the total width we divide 126 by 2

This allows us to get the measurement of the width

126 divided by 2 = 63 metres
